CAN YOU READ CURSIVE? The National Archives is looking for “Citizen Archivists” to help reach and transcribe some of the more than 300 million digitized objects in its catalog. Those records range from Revolutionary War pension records to the field notes of Charles Mason of the Mason-Dixon Line to immigration documents from the 1890s to Japanese evacuation records to the 1950 Census. All that is required is to CLICK https://www.archives.gov/citizen-archivist/get-started-transcribing to sign up.

CATHOLIC: A bill proposed by Montana Democrats would jail Catholic priests for upholding the confessional seal, to which they are bound by –

Canon Law 1386 – “A confessor [priest] who directly violates the sacramental seal incurs a latae sententiae excommunication reserved to the Apostolic See; he who does so only indirectly is to be punished according to the gravity of the offence.”;

Canon Law 983 – “The sacramental seal is inviolable; therefore it is absolutely forbidden for a confessor to betray in any way a penitent in words or in any manner and for any reason.” and

Canon Law 984 – “A confessor is prohibited completely from using knowledge acquired from confession to the detriment of the penitent even when any danger of revelation is excluded.”

BORDER: India and the United States are working on an agreement for the country to accept 18,000 illegal aliens back in a massive deportation plan. In return for its cooperation, India hopes that the Trump administration would protect legal immigration channels used by its citizens to enter the US, in particular the student visas and the H-1B program for skilled workers. Indian citizens accounted for almost three-fourths of the 386,000 H-1B visas granted in 2023.

LAKEN RILEY ACT: The Senate has passed this legislation with a 64–35 vote. The bill requires the Department of Homeland Security (DHS) to detain illegal immigrants arrested for theft, burglary, or shoplifting. It also allows states to sue the federal government if it fails to follow procedures related to immigration, such as properly vetting immigrants seeking to come to the United States. TIKTOK: Last year, members of Congress passed the ban on TikTok, owned by Chinese company ByteDance, over concerns that the platform is collecting sensitive data and information on Americans. The law required that ByteDance, which has long had an internal Chinese Communist Party committee with its own secretary, divest from TikTok within 270 days of the law being passed, which was Jan. 19.

House Speaker Mike Johnson (R-La.) said that he plans to uphold the divest-or-ban law on TikTok. “It’s not the platform that members of Congress are concerned about. It’s the Chinese Communist Party, and their manipulation of the algorithms.” Those algorithms, he said, have been “flooding the minds of American children with terrible messages, glorifying violence, and anti-Semitism, and even suicide and eating disorders,” describing it as a “very dangerous thing.”

The site went dark on Sunday until Trump asked tech companies to allow it to operate. He plans to sign an executive order giving the company 90 more days to divest or else.

FEDERAL RESERVE: in December 2020, the U.S. Federal Reserve joined the Network of Central Banks and Supervisors for Greening the Financial System (NGFS). On Friday, the Federal Reserve announced its withdrawal from the 143-member coalition saying, “The work of the NGFS has increasingly broadened in scope, covering a wider range of issues that are outside of the Board’s statutory mandate.”

OHIO: Gov. DeWine (left) has named his Lieutenant Governor, Jon Husted (right), as his choice to fill Vance’s U.S. Senate seat. Husted will occupy Vance’s Senate seat until a special election is held in November 2026 to decide who will serve the rest of Vance’s term, which ends in 2028. The winner of the 2026 special election will have to run again in 2028 for a new six-year term.
